* WHAT…Small stream flooding caused by excessive rainfall
continues.
* WHERE…A portion of central Pennsylvania, including the following
counties, Bedford and Somerset.
* WHEN…Until 600 AM EDT.
* IMPACTS…Flooding of rivers, creeks, streams, and other low-lying
and flood-prone locations is imminent or occurring. Streams
continue to rise due to excess runoff from earlier rainfall.
Low-water crossings are inundated with water and may not be
passable.
* ADDITIONAL DETAILS…
– At 1239 AM EDT, Emergency management reported that flooding
continues near Meyersdale, Bonton, and Salisbury. Several
feet of water are reported to be on some roadways, especially
along streams and creeks. Between 3 and 5 inches of rain have
fallen.
– Additional rainfall amounts of 0.2 to 0.5 inches are possible
in the warned area. Inundation flooding will continue along
streams and creeks.
– Some locations that will experience flooding include…
Somerset, Meyersdale, Berlin, Friedens, New Centerville,
Mount Davis, Lake Gordon, Hyndman, Rockwood, Salisbury,
Garrett, Indian Lake, Shanksville, Wellersburg, New
Baltimore, Casselman, Callimont and Flight 93 National
Memorial.
